Summary – Aligning your LMS with your business objectives ensures cost control, rapid adoption and seamless scaling. By prioritizing multi-format content management, authoring tools, a customizable user experience, social and mobile learning, gamification, analytics and SCORM/GDPR compliance, while planning for monetization, APIs, CRM/ERP and AI integrations (recommendations, automated quizzes), you cover the 26 essential building blocks.
Solution: implement a modular, scalable, open architecture tailored to your learning scenarios, including automation, social learning and AI, with expert guidance from design to optimization.
The LMS market today is flooded with offerings boasting countless modules, many of which go unused due to a lack of alignment with the actual needs of learners and organizations. This strategic guide explores the 26 key features to prioritize when designing or modernizing an LMS platform, from a business perspective rather than a purely technical one. The goal is to reduce maintenance costs, maximize adoption, and ensure scalable growth. Whether you are operating in a corporate, academic, or commercial environment, this overview will help you identify the essential functional components from the design phase.
This approach generates a sustainable return on investment.
Learning Content Management and User Experience
The core of a modern LMS lies in its ability to create, organize, and make diverse content accessible. A refined user experience, combined with gamified and social mechanisms, increases engagement and retention.
Authoring Tools and Catalogs
Integrated authoring tools enable instructors to quickly produce interactive modules without relying on external software suites. These features should include WYSIWYG editors, ready-to-use templates, and an intuitive validation workflow to ensure pedagogical consistency.
A structured catalog, accessible in just a few clicks, simplifies content discovery and selection. Indexing by topic, skill level, or target audience allows for the creation of bespoke learning paths or the provision of ready-made selections.
The ability to import SCORM packages, xAPI, or proprietary formats enhances interoperability and prevents redundant development efforts. From the design phase, it’s essential that these tools support incremental updates and ensure backward compatibility.
Finally, reusing resources through smart duplication or versioning features reduces content fragmentation and simplifies updates. A modular LMS thus provides a foundation for building an evolving library, where every new resource immediately benefits existing learning paths.
Multimedia Formats and Resource Reuse
A modern LMS should natively support a variety of formats: video, audio, interactive PDF, augmented reality, or simulators. This richness accommodates all learning styles and energizes the user experience.
Managing metadata for each resource is crucial for efficient internal indexing and usage analysis. Structured tags and a semantic search engine ensure effective navigation through often extensive libraries.
The ability to integrate external feeds—such as CDN-hosted videos or podcasts—builds a bridge between the LMS and other content ecosystems while preserving pedagogical coherence. This hybrid approach reduces storage costs and streamlines content updates.
Finally, reusing preexisting modules—whether from open-source sources or past internal projects—ensures faster deployment. A modular LMS enables the assembly of custom learning paths from proven building blocks, rather than starting from scratch for every need.
Social Learning, Mobile Learning, and Gamification
Social learning turns the platform into an exchange space where peers and mentors share feedback. Forums, discussion threads, and collaborative spaces reinforce informal learning and foster a sense of community.
Mobile learning, through a responsive interface or a native app, offers learners the flexibility to access content on the go, even offline. This increased accessibility is a powerful asset for organizations whose users are frequently on the move.
Gamification, with badges, challenges, and leaderboards, boosts motivation and complements the social approach. Real-time feedback and personalized progress dashboards encourage ownership of learning paths and perseverance.
Tracking and Analytics, Administration, and Compliance
Tracking learning paths and analyzing learning data provide valuable insights into pedagogical and operational performance. Rigorous rights management and regulatory compliance offer guarantees of security and reliability.
Dashboards, KPIs, and Progress Tracking
Customizable dashboards centralize key indicators: completion rates, login time, average scores, and session frequency. These metrics enable instructional leaders to quickly identify bottlenecks.
Implementing context-appropriate KPIs—internal training, external certifications, or sales learning paths—ensures precise management. These indicators can be integrated into automated or interactive reports, available at any time.
A push notification system flags delays or dropouts, facilitating proactive intervention by instructors or support teams. This responsiveness helps reduce learning gaps and maintain engagement.
Data granularity, from the overall level down to individual user activity, provides a comprehensive view of the learning experience and feeds strategic insights.
Competency Assessment and Automated Reporting
An effective LMS incorporates a variety of assessment mechanisms: adaptive quizzes, simulations, 360° feedback, and practical projects. These formats enable finer measurement of acquired competencies than mere binary validation.
The results are consolidated into automated reports sent to managers or training leaders. This automation reduces administrative tasks and ensures that stakeholders have up-to-date information.
Correlating completed learning paths with assessed competencies provides valuable feedback for adjusting content and tailoring paths to learner profiles.
Finally, the generation of dynamic, digitally signed certificates ensures the validity of credentials and simplifies their distribution to learners or certification authorities.
Regulatory Compliance and Rights Management
SCORM, xAPI, and LTI compliance ensures module interoperability across different LMSs and external platforms. This openness prevents vendor lock-in and eases future migrations.
Role- and profile-based permission management ensures that instructors, administrators, and learners access only the data and actions intended for them, enhancing security and confidentiality.
Action traceability—such as resource imports, path modifications, and user logins—feeds detailed logs necessary for meeting GDPR requirements and for internal or external audits.
Example: A public department implemented a SCORM and xAPI system combined with strict rights control. This approach demonstrated the ability to respond to compliance audits in under 48 hours while ensuring full transparency of training activities.
Edana: strategic digital partner in Switzerland
We support companies and organizations in their digital transformation
Monetization and External Integrations
A modern LMS must offer flexible monetization options and integrate natively with external systems to streamline business processes. Openness via APIs accelerates efficiency and adoption.
E-commerce and Pricing Models
The e-commerce module enables the sale of online courses via subscription, single purchase, or custom bundles. Promotion options, coupon codes, and B2B pricing models enhance commercial offer management.
Automated billing and reminder management minimize administrative efforts and ensure a seamless experience for end customers. Financial dashboards provide real-time insight into generated revenue.
Advanced LMSs integrate secure payment gateways compatible with PCI-DSS standards to ensure buyer confidence and meet financial services requirements.
Finally, commercial performance reports highlight the most profitable learning paths and guide marketing strategy based on actual purchasing behavior.
APIs and CRM/ERP Connectors
Open APIs allow for automatic synchronization of user data between the LMS and the organization’s HRMS, CRM, or ERP. This integration reduces manual data entry and ensures data consistency.
Training path tracking can thus trigger HR workflows: automatic assignment of mandatory training, initiation of coaching campaigns, or reminders when a learning threshold is not met.
This interoperability helps align training with business processes, whether it involves onboarding, career development, or skill scaling for strategic projects.
Example: A service provider connected its LMS to its HR system via APIs. This integration demonstrated a 30% reduction in onboarding time and a 100% completion rate for mandatory training.
Synchronous Collaboration and Video Conferencing
Integrating video conferencing solutions enriches virtual instructor-led formats, with screen sharing, collaborative whiteboards, and session recording for later review.
Natively integrated chat and instant messaging tools facilitate peer-to-peer and instructor interactions without leaving the platform. This seamless experience reduces fragmentation and accelerates instructional support.
Document co-editing and project management features promote group work and collaborative knowledge building, essential in blended or collaborative learning paths.
Direct access to a unified calendar lists synchronous sessions, deadlines, and associated resources, ensuring a coherent and controlled learning experience.
AI and Automation
Artificial intelligence and automation turn an LMS into a proactive assistant capable of recommending content, generating assessments, and personalizing learning paths. These features optimize engagement and skill development.
Learning Path Recommendations and Automatic Adaptation
AI algorithms analyze usage data and assessment results to propose relevant modules to learners based on their profile and history. This personalization energizes learning and prevents information overload.
Intelligent filters adjust quiz difficulty or video sequence lengths to match each learner’s pace. The experience becomes truly individualized without manual instructor intervention.
Predictive models identify at-risk learners, triggering automated reminders or suggestions for complementary paths to boost motivation.
Example: An NGO deployed an AI-driven recommendation engine. Learning paths tailored to each learner’s needs resulted in a 25% increase in internal certification pass rates.
Automatic Quiz and Assessment Generation
Modules leveraging natural language processing dynamically generate questions from textual or multimedia content. This automation reduces instructor workload while ensuring a wide variety of assessments.
Adaptive quizzes adjust questions in real time based on learner responses, ensuring an appropriate level of challenge for each profile and promoting frustration-free progress.
Automatic grading and immediate feedback reinforce learning, as users instantly understand their mistakes and can access detailed explanations or additional resources.
This on-demand assessment generation capability also helps populate a question bank without manual effort, facilitating regular updates of content and reference materials.
Notifications and Automated Workflows
Automation of notifications, whether contextual or scheduled, keeps learners engaged by reminding them of deadlines, congratulating successes, or prompting late learners.
Workflows trigger business actions as soon as predefined conditions are met: automatic badge assignment, sending satisfaction surveys, or inviting learners to remedial sessions.
Implementing complex scenarios—for example, a path linked to the successful completion of an internal project—makes the LMS proactive, orchestrating steps without manual intervention.
This automated orchestration ensures coherence across the entire journey, from enrollment to certification, while freeing training teams from repetitive tasks.
Optimize Your LMS Choice for Maximum Impact
Less but better: prioritizing a modular, scalable, and open architecture enables you to start with features that truly address your use cases. Systematically apply scalability, interoperability, user experience, and security criteria to define your project from the outset.
By aligning each functional component with your pedagogical model, target audience, and business model, you limit future costs and facilitate adoption. Automation, social learning, and AI complete this foundation to deliver a proactive and personalized platform.
Our experts are at your disposal to guide you through the selection and implementation of your LMS, from strategic planning to technical integration and ongoing optimization.







Views: 8